Heim >Backend-Entwicklung >PHP-Tutorial >PHP高级对象构建——工厂模式的使用_PHP教程

PHP高级对象构建——工厂模式的使用_PHP教程

WBOY
WBOYOriginal
2016-07-13 17:48:50818Durchsuche

abstract class prModel {                             //产品模型 
    abstract function link(); 

  
class webLink extends prModel{                      //实例一个产品 
    public function link(){ 
        echo "www.2cto.com
    } 

  
class gongchang {                                  //工厂 
    static public function createLink (){ 
        return new webLink(); 
    } 

   
$weblink=gongchang::createLink();                 //通过工厂制造一个对象 
$weblink->link();                                 //输出www.xxx.com
?> 

摘自 chaojie2009的专栏

www.bkjia.comtruehttp://www.bkjia.com/PHPjc/478392.htmlTechArticle?php abstract class prModel { //产品模型 abstract function link(); } class webLink extends prModel{ //实例一个产品 public function link(){ echo www.2cto.com } } class gong...
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n